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_ISX_BTX_PAYMENT - Payment settings related messages
Message number: 054
Message text: Postpaid: No payment control data allowed

- Postpaid: No payment control data allowed ?The SAP error message CRM_ISX_BTX_PAYMENT054 with the description "Postpaid: No payment control data allowed" typically occurs in the context of SAP Customer Relationship Management (CRM) when dealing with postpaid billing scenarios. This error indicates that the system has detected an attempt to process payment control data in a context where it is not permitted, specifically for postpaid transactions.
Cause:
- Postpaid Billing Context: The error arises because postpaid billing does not require upfront payment control data. The system expects that payment control data should only be associated with prepaid transactions.
-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the SAP system that incorrectly allow or require payment control data for postpaid transactions.
- Data Entry Errors: Users may inadvertently enter payment control data when creating or processing a postpaid transaction.
Solution:
- Review Transaction Type: Ensure that the transaction you are processing is indeed a postpaid transaction. If it is supposed to be prepaid, adjust the transaction type accordingly.
- Check Payment Control Data: If you are working with a postpaid transaction, ensure that no payment control data is being entered or processed. Remove any unnecessary payment control data from the transaction.
- Configuration Review: Consult with your SAP configuration team to review the settings related to payment control for postpaid transactions. Ensure that the system is configured correctly to prevent the entry of payment control data in postpaid scenarios.
- User Training: Provide training to users on the differences between postpaid and prepaid transactions, emphasizing the importance of not entering payment control data for postpaid transactions.
